1. What is a Hydraulic Motor HP Calculator?

Definition: This calculator determines the horsepower of a hydraulic motor based on flow rate and pressure.

Purpose: It helps hydraulic system designers and technicians evaluate motor performance requirements.

2. How Does the Calculator Work?

The calculator uses the hydraulic horsepower formula:

\[ HP = \frac{Q \times P}{1714} \]

Where:

Explanation: The formula calculates the mechanical power produced by a hydraulic motor under specific flow and pressure conditions.

3. Importance of Hydraulic HP Calculation

Details: Proper HP calculation ensures correct motor sizing, system efficiency, and prevents overloading.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What's the significance of 1714 in the formula?
A: It's the conversion factor that accounts for units (1 HP = 1714 (gpm × psi)).

Q2: Is this theoretical or actual horsepower?
A: This calculates theoretical horsepower. Actual HP will be lower due to efficiency losses.

Q3: How does efficiency affect the result?
A: Multiply the result by the motor's efficiency (typically 80-95%) for real-world performance.

Q4: Can I use this for hydraulic pumps?
A: Yes, the same formula applies to determine input horsepower for pumps.

Q5: What's a typical pressure range for hydraulic systems?
A: Most industrial systems operate between 1500-3000 psi, but some go up to 5000+ psi.
